Sports and Entertainment Legacy

Turner also left a major mark on professional sports. He owned the and helped turn the franchise into a nationally recognized team through nationwide cable broadcasts. He also owned the Atlanta Hawks and played a key role in expanding sports programming on cable television.

In entertainment, Turner helped build networks such as Turner Broadcasting and expanded access to classic films through cable movie channels that reached millions of homes.

Philanthropy and Environmental Advocacy

Beyond media, Turner became known for his philanthropy and environmental activism. He donated billions toward humanitarian and environmental causes and supported initiatives related to conservation, nuclear disarmament, and global health.

He was also one of the largest private landowners in the United States, using much of his land for wildlife conservation and sustainable ranching efforts.
